Understanding the Problem
To solve the expression (-2)^5 ÷ (-2)^8, we need to apply the properties of exponents.
Properties of Exponents
- When dividing two powers with the same base, you subtract the exponents:
- a^m ÷ a^n = a^(m-n)
Here, our base is (-2), and we have:
- m = 5 and n = 8
Applying the Rule
- Using the rule mentioned above, we calculate:
(-2)^5 ÷ (-2)^8 = (-2)^(5 - 8) = (-2)^{-3}
Understanding Negative Exponents
- A negative exponent indicates a reciprocal:
a^(-n) = 1/a^n
Thus, (-2)^{-3} can be rewritten as:
- (-2)^{-3} = 1/((-2)^3)
Calculating the Power
- Now we calculate (-2)^3:
(-2)^3 = -2 * -2 * -2 = -8
So now we have:
- (-2)^{-3} = 1/(-8)
Final Result
- 1/(-8) = -1/8
Therefore, the answer is option 'D': -1/8.
This demonstrates how to utilize the properties of exponents and understand negative exponents to simplify and solve expressions effectively.
